#7bcad1 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#7bcad1 is composed of 48.2% red, 79.2% green and 82%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 41.1% cyan, 3.3% magenta, 0% yellow and 18% black. It has a hue angle of 184.9 degrees, a saturation of 48.3% and a lightness of 65.1%. #7bcad1 color hex could be obtained by blending #f6ffff with #0095a3. Closest websafe color is: #66cccc.

Shades and Tints of #7bcad1

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#050d0d is the darkest color, while #feffff is the lightest one.

Tones of #7bcad1

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#a4a8a8 is the less saturated color, while #52ecfa is the most saturated one.
